Output f5a39c6cdca7b06fb63cdaf4d6d6f16e7b7389fb03c4a10ed832619ec8b0b151:29

value
1360000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76bdecd4f87f57a0b380fa7172088be466fd7286 OP_EQUAL
address
3CWsBQfHv6dmY923JXdm5VV5hMGtnQfQKV
transaction
f5a39c6cdca7b06fb63cdaf4d6d6f16e7b7389fb03c4a10ed832619ec8b0b151
confirmations
504292
spent
true